Output c04f50d4fc06e415e26a47189c02ff1522164ec744823eb2a3317aed90285573:3

value
78755952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7915d605282ebd48e34dc05e1687d766687ac47d OP_EQUAL
address
3CjFqwx8BrQ6vCph5v24KHAH1Z1HyAPbvz
transaction
c04f50d4fc06e415e26a47189c02ff1522164ec744823eb2a3317aed90285573
confirmations
350307
spent
true